Abundantly tagged proteins by Ocln and Cldn4 biotin ligase fusion proteins included quite a few TJ proteins including the coxsackievirus and adenovirus receptor homolog, ZO-1, partitioning defective 3 homolog and lots of claudins (Table 1). Other classes enriched about the Ocln- and Cldn4 biotin ligase fusion proteins had been signaling, trafficking, membrane, cytoskeletal, cell-adhesion and transport proteins (Fig. four). For comparison, Tables one current essentially the most remarkably tagged proteins close to the N- and C- termini of Ocln and also the N-terminus of Cldn-4 as well as previously published result for proteins near ZO-1 [10] and E-cad [11]. The full lists of Ocln and Cldn4 tagged proteins are presented in S2 Table. To approximate the relative abundance of proteins recovered inside the MS analyses, and to proper for overall recovery between experiments, the PSM value for every protein was normalized by dividing it using the complete PSMs for that experiment. This value was then averaged amongst Carboxypeptidase M Proteins manufacturer experiments and corrected for protein size by dividing using the theoretical observable peptide numbers (OPN) within the size selection detectable by MS examination [49]. As anticipated, the PSM values for that similar protein varied amid the 3 experiments.
